Mason Hudson, Youth Pastor at Eternity Church in Kambah, has taken on the coordination and oversight of our Melrose High School Breakfast Club on Tuesday mornings.

Mason, 21, leads the churches youth activities. On Friday nights, Eternity Youth sees on average 70-100 youth attend.

The future of Fusion’s Melrose High School breakfast club was in question at the end of last year when our Schools Worker, Mark, was moving interstate.

At that time Mark spoke with Mason who he knew through some other Fusion partnerships, and in the end Mason agreed to become a Fusion volunteer and take it on.

So the breakfast club continues with support from some local student helpers, some volunteers from local churches, and Fusion covering the costs of materials.

Providing breakfast to students along with a safe and supportive environment where adult volunteers can lend a listening ear is as important as ever. Each week we see between 100 and 120 students make use of this great free service.
